1. Liberty Mutual Pet Insurance Reviews – Available plans

The three types of pet insurance offered by Liberty Mutual are accident-only, illness-and-accident, and wellness-and-accident.

Accidental insurance is the least expensive kind. The only incidents that are covered are unintentional injuries, accidental death, bite wounds, foreign object lodgement, poison ingestion, shattered bones, cuts, burns, abscesses, anesthesia or euthanasia.

Accident and Illness is the most popular option, and it is equivalent to standard pet insurance policies. It also covers everything that the Accident coverage covers, including a wide range of ailments, from small illnesses like an ear infection or stomach ache to catastrophic ones like cancer and diabetes. This policy also includes coverage for non-pre-existing congenital and genetic disorders, supplementary treatments like physiotherapy and hydrotherapy, and behavioral therapy for issues like destructive chewing and excessive licking.

Last but not least, the Accident, Illness & Wellness plan reimburses all of the costs covered by the Accident and Illness plan in addition to several preventative care procedures for your pet, including wellness checks, flea and tick prevention, spaying and neutering, prescription food and supplements,  heartworm testing and medications, vaccinations and boosters, intestinal deworming, and regular dental cleanings.

2. Liberty Mutual Pet Insurance Reviews – Exclusions

The majority of pet insurance companies, including Liberty Mutual, do not cover pre-existing conditions. However, if your pet has had treatment for a pre-existing condition and has been symptom- and medication-free for six months, the company will cover it.

The remaining limitations are quite typical and include things like pregnancy and breeding, cosmetic operations, organ transplants, professional or commercial usage, experimental and research, and illegal conduct. 3. Liberty Mutual Pet Insurance Reviews – Pricing

The average monthly cost of insurance for a dog is roughly $48 whereas that of a cat is just about $19.

It should be noted, though, that Liberty Mutual, like other providers of pet insurance, bases the price of coverage on the breed, age, and location of the pet. The options you choose to add to your plan’s customization will also affect the final price.

With Liberty Mutual Pet Insurance, you may choose between three deductibles of $100, $250, and $500, a $5,000 maximum to an unlimited amount, and reimbursement percentages of 70%, 80%, or 90%.

The monthly costs for the wellness add-ons are identical between the Basic Wellness plan ($9.95) and the Prime Plan ($24.95).

4. Liberty Mutual Pet Insurance Reviews – Discounts

PEF members and retirees are eligible for a group discount of up to 10% from Liberty Mutual, while military personnel are eligible for a 5% discount. Additionally, there is a 5% discount for insuring two pets and a 10% discount for three or more dogs.

5. Liberty Mutual Pet Insurance Reviews – Reimbursement And Claims Times

The pet insurance offered by Liberty Mutual has a serious flaw: a 30-day waiting period before payment is made. Customers of Liberty Mutual are required to hold off on filing a claim for 14 days, which is a relatively customary holding period. Claims may be submitted online, printed, and transmitted by fax or mail via the Hartville Pet Insurance website. Customers can file claims and follow the status of their claims through the Claims Center on the Liberty Mutual website.
